Why Massachusetts Homeowners Are Replacing Their Roofs Earlier Than Ever in 2026

If you own a home in Massachusetts, your roof takes a beating.

Between heavy snow loads, freeze-thaw cycles, coastal storms, and humid summers, New England weather shortens the lifespan of roofing systems faster than most homeowners expect. In 2026, more homeowners across Greater Boston, MetroWest, and the South Shore are replacing their roofs before visible failure — and for good reason.

1. New England Weather Is Harder on Roofs Than Most Regions

Massachusetts roofs face a combination of stressors:

  • Heavy snow accumulation

  • Ice dams forming along eaves

  • Rapid freeze-thaw expansion

  • Nor’easters and coastal wind events

  • High summer humidity

Even a “30-year shingle” often lasts 20–25 years here — sometimes less if ventilation or installation wasn’t ideal.

If your roof is 15+ years old, it’s worth getting it evaluated proactively.


2. Energy Efficiency Upgrades Are Driving Early Replacements

Today’s roofing systems are not just shingles — they’re part of a full thermal envelope strategy.

New high-performance roofing systems include:

  • Advanced underlayments

  • Improved attic ventilation

  • Ice and water shield protection

  • Reflective shingle technologies

When paired with proper insulation, these upgrades can:

  • Reduce ice dam risk

  • Lower heating and cooling costs

  • Improve indoor comfort

Homeowners in towns like Needham, Newton, Wellesley, and Brookline are increasingly replacing roofs early to improve energy performance before problems appear.


3. Insurance Requirements Are Tightening

Some insurers are becoming stricter about aging roofs.

If your roof is nearing 20 years old, you may:

  • Face higher premiums

  • Receive limited coverage

  • Be required to replace it before renewal

Proactive replacement often gives homeowners more flexibility — and prevents emergency decisions after a storm.


4. Signs Your Roof May Need Replacement

Watch for these warning signs:

  • Shingle curling or cracking

  • Granules collecting in gutters

  • Moss or algae growth

  • Soft spots on the roof surface

  • Interior ceiling stains

  • Loose or damaged flashing

If you’re seeing multiple issues, repairs may only be a short-term fix.


Repair vs. Replace: What’s the Smarter Move?

Here’s the honest answer: it depends on age and damage severity.

If your roof is:

  • Under 10 years old → repair is often reasonable

  • 10–15 years old → depends on extent of damage

  • 15–25 years old → replacement is often more cost-effective long-term

Repeated patchwork repairs add up quickly — and don’t solve underlying system problems.

A professional inspection gives you clarity.


Why Installation Quality Matters More Than Shingle Brand

Many homeowners focus on brand names. But in Massachusetts, installation quality and ventilation design matter more than the label on the shingle.

A properly installed roofing system should include:

  • Ice & water barrier in vulnerable zones

  • Correct ridge and soffit ventilation

  • Proper flashing around chimneys and valleys

  • Manufacturer-compliant nailing patterns

Cut corners here and even premium materials fail early.


Choosing the Right Roofing Contractor in Massachusetts

Before hiring a roofing company, make sure they:

  • Are fully licensed and insured in Massachusetts

  • Provide written estimates

  • Offer manufacturer-backed warranties

  • Have strong local reviews

  • Don’t pressure you into immediate decisions

Roof replacement is a major investment — choose a contractor who educates you, not one who rushes you.

What Is a Whole Home Renovation?

A whole home renovation typically involves upgrading multiple rooms—or the entire house—under a single, coordinated plan. In Brookline, this often includes:

  • Kitchen and bathroom renovations
  • Reconfiguring layouts to improve flow
  • Updating plumbing, electrical, and HVAC systems
  • New flooring, windows, doors, and finishes
  • Structural changes such as removing walls
  • Energy-efficiency improvements

Rather than piecemeal updates over many years, whole home renovations address everything at once, creating a more cohesive and future-proof home.

Common Challenges With Whole Home Renovations in Brookline

Older Construction

Many Brookline homes have outdated wiring, plumbing, or framing that must be addressed once walls are opened.

Local Permitting & Inspections

Brookline has specific permitting and inspection requirements that can impact timelines if not handled correctly.

Tight Layouts & Lot Constraints

Limited space, shared walls, and condo or multi-family buildings require careful coordination and sequencing.

Living Arrangements During Renovation

Whole home renovations often require temporary relocation, which should be planned early in the process.

Whole Home Renovation vs. Partial Renovation

If you’re deciding between renovating your entire home or updating rooms over time, consider the trade-offs:

  • Whole home renovation: Cohesive design, better long-term efficiency, fewer repeated disruptions
  • Partial renovation: Lower upfront cost but often higher cumulative cost and mismatched finishes

For homeowners planning to stay long-term, whole home renovations often deliver the best overall value.

How Long Do Whole Home Renovations Take?

Most whole home renovations in Brookline take several months from start to finish. Timelines vary based on:

  • Size of the home
  • Extent of structural changes
  • Permit approval timelines
  • Material availability and lead times

A detailed schedule established early helps set clear expectations and reduce surprises.
